1、代码块作用域(block scope)位于一对花括号之间的所有语句称为一个代码块,在代码块的开始位置声明的标识符具有代码块作用域,表示它们可以被这个代码中的所有语句访问。函数定义的形式参数在函数体内部也具有代码块作用域。当代码块处于嵌套状态时,如果内层代码块有一个标识符与外层代码块的标识符同名,则内层的标识符将屏蔽外层的标识符,也就是外层的标识符无法在内层代码块中通过名字访问。如运行
2.1JAVA语言标识符和关键字2.1.1标识符(Identifiers);标识符:用来标识类名、变量名、方法名、类型名、数组名和文件名的有效字符序列称为标识符标识符命名规定及约定:(Java严格区分大小写)规定: u  标识符由字母、数字、下划线、$以及所有在十六进制0xc0前的ASCII码组成。u  首字母必须是字母、下划线或$。u&nb
转载 2023-09-16 11:40:12
177阅读
定义:在计算机高级语言中,用来对变量、符号常量名、函数、数组、类型等命名的有效字符序列统称为标识符。理解:可以简单认为是一个名字,用来标识常量名、变量名、函数及数组等‘例如:变量名a,b,c,符号常量名PI  函数名printf,scanf都是标识符。自定义标识符的规则:标识符只能以英文大小写字母、和下划线_开头,而不能用其他任何字符或数字开头。     
原创 精选 2022-10-04 16:37:04
718阅读
# Java语言用户标识符 在Java编程中,**用户标识符**是程序中用来标识变量、方法、类、接口等的名称。标识符是Java编程的基础构建块之一,理解它的命名规则和使用规范对于编写清晰可维护的代码至关重要。 ## 标识符的命名规则 根据Java的规定,用户标识符必须遵循以下几点: 1. **字符组成**:标识符可以包含字母、数字、下划线(_)、美元符号($),但不能以数字开头。 2. *
原创 2024-09-23 06:22:48
37阅读
C语言合法标识符 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others) Problem Description 输入一个字符串,判断其是否是C的合法标识符
原创 2023-05-05 18:17:44
78阅读
C语言标识符是指用来标识某个实体的一个符号,在不同的应用环境下有不同的含义, 标识符由字母(A-Z,a-z)、数字(0-9)、下划线“_”组成,并且首字符不能是数字,但可以是字母或者下划线。 ...
转载 2021-08-12 10:36:00
654阅读
2评论
#include #include int main() { char a[55]; int n, len; scanf("%d", &n); getchar(); // 吃掉n后面的回车键 while(n --) { gets(a); len = strlen(a); int length = 0; if(a[0] >= '0' && a[0] = '0'...
转载 2019-07-30 16:01:00
280阅读
2评论
c语言标识符可分为三类,分别是:关键字、预定义标识符用户标识符。关键字是C语言规定的具有特定意义的字符串,通常也称为保留字。预定义标识符C语言中系统预先定义的标识,具有见字明义的特点。用户定义标识符用户根据需要自己定义的标识符。在计算机编程语言中,标识符用户编程时使用的名字,用于给变量、常量、函数、语句块等命名,以建立起名称与使用之间的关系。标识符通常由字母和数字以及其它字符构成。c语言
1. 什么是标识符标识符就是在程序中自定义的一些符号和名称。要跟关键字区分开来:关键字是C语言默认提供的符号,标识符是程序员自定义的2. 标识符的作用1) 标识符,从字面上理解就是用来标识某些东西的符号,标识的目的就是为了将这些东西区分开来2) 其实,标识符的作用就跟人类的名字差不多,为了区分每个人,就在每个人出生的时候起了个名字3) C语言是由函数构成的,一个C程序中可能会有多个函数,为了区分这
在现代移动应用开发中,Android用户标识符和应用标识符的管理至关重要。这些标识符是根据用户设备的唯一性来区分不同用户和应用的,有助于用户体验的个性化和应用的数据分析。然而,在实践中,我发现许多开发者在处理这些标识符时遇到了各种问题。本文将详细记录我解决“Android用户标识符和应用标识符”问题的过程。 ### 背景定位 在一个具体的项目中,我负责开发一款社交应用。在集成用户标识符时,我注
原创 7月前
119阅读
标识符: 在程序中使用的变量名、常量名、函数名、标号、语句块等统称为标识符。 定义规则: 只能包含数字,字母,下划线,可以以字母a~z,A~Z或者下划线开头。 不能以数字开头。 不能是C语言中保留的关键字,因为其有特殊意义,不能作为标识符标识符的长度,C89规定31个字符以内,C99规定63个字 ...
转载 2021-09-25 20:14:00
1088阅读
2评论
在编写程序的过程中,最让人头疼的问题往往是如何给变量、宏和函数等起一个清晰而响亮的名称。这些名称就是C语言中的标识符C语言中合法的标识符必须仅包含数字、字母或下划线,且必须以字母或下划线开头。下例中length, _width和area2都是合法的标识符,而2length以数字开头,wid-th中间包含非数字、字母和下划线的其他符号,都不是合法的
在Java编程中,用户标识符(Identifiers)的使用非常重要,它决定了变量、方法、类等的命名规则。任何不符合命名规则的标识符都将导致编译错误。本文将详细介绍如何解决“可用作Java语言用户标识符”问题的过程,从环境准备到实战应用,涵盖排错指南及生态扩展。 ### 环境准备 要确保可以顺利开发和测试Java应用,首先需要设置合适的环境。以下是推荐的技术栈和版本: | 技术栈 | 安卓S
原创 6月前
8阅读
# Java语言标识符概述 Java是一种强类型语言,讲究规范与一致性。在Java编程中,标识符的使用至关重要,因为它们充当了程序中变量、函数和类的命名方式。本文将详细介绍Java语言标识符的相关规则、使用规范以及示例代码。 ## Java标识符的定义 在Java中,标识符是指用于命名类、接口、方法、变量和包的名称。标识符是由字母、数字、下划线(_)和美元符号($)组成的,但无法以数字开头。
原创 2024-08-31 10:00:46
59阅读
C++ 标识符C++ 标识符是用来标识变量、函数、类、模块,或任何其他用户自定义项目的名称。一个标识符以字母 A-Z 或 a-z 或下划线 _ 开始,后跟零个或多个字母、下划线和数字(0-9)。 C++ 标识符内不允许出现标点字符,比如 @、& 和 %。C++ 是区分大小写的编程语言。因此,在 C+
转载 2018-08-01 13:56:00
298阅读
2评论
标识符是用来识别类、变量、函数或任何其它用户定义的项目。在 C# 中,类的命名必须遵循如下基本规则:1.标识符必须以字母、下划线或 @ 开头,后面可以跟一系列的字母、数字( 0 - 9 )、下划线( _ )、@。2.标识符中的第一个字符不能是数字。3.标识符必须不包含任何嵌入的空格或符号,比如 ? - +! # % ^ & * ( ) [ ] { } . ; : " ’ / \。4.标识符
原创 11月前
56阅读
#include <stdio.h> int x = 20;void print_x(void){ puts("------print_x函数调用文件作用域------");
原创 2022-06-01 17:27:25
320阅读
OJ地址:https://vjudge.net/contest/237836#problem/A输入一个字符串,判断其是否是C的合法标识符
原创 2022-06-29 17:31:07
78阅读
/*题解:     测试数据有点弱,水题     注意事项:    1.开头不为数字(开头可以是_下划线)    2.中间只能是字母,数字或下划线。    写个判断函数OK    */
原创 2022-12-02 00:32:21
90阅读
标识符是编程语言中的基本元素之一。在C语言中,标识符用于命名变量、函数、类型、标签等。正确理解和使用标
  • 1
  • 2
  • 3
  • 4
  • 5